Abstract: Highly branched polyether polyols of high molecular weight (such as over 12,000) are made by coupling an alkoxylated polyglycerol, by reaction of the sodium alcoholate of the oxyalkylated polyglycerol with a dibenzenesulfo or ditoluenesulfo ester of a diol containing 2 to 6 carbon atoms. Products obtained are viscous resinous products which are particularly suitable for use as hydrophilic water-swellable gels and other purposes.

Abstract: Acrylonitrile or monomer mixtures containing acrylonitrile are purified by treating them with alkaline reacting compounds followed by distillation. The products are particularly suitable for the manufacture of acrylonitrile polymers showing improved color stability.

Abstract: Acicular .gamma.-iron(III) oxide is manufactured by reacting an iron(II) salt solution with aqueous solutions of alkali metal hydroxides and oxidizing the resulting suspension of iron(II) hyroxides in 3 stages. In the first stage not more than 8 percent by weight of the iron(II) hydroxide originally present is oxidized over a period of 0.5 to 4 hours, in the second stage from 25 to 55 percent by weight over a period of 1.5 to 6 hours and the remainder thereof in a third stage. Following this oxidation, the goethite formed is reduced to magnetite, which is then oxidized to acicular .gamma.-iron(III) oxide.

Abstract: The application relates to a process for partial dehydration of cyclohexanone oxime by treatment with an aqueous solution of an inorganic salt, the crude cyclohexanone oxime being extracted at above its melting point countercurrently in an extraction column with a concentrated solution of ammonium or/and hydroxylammonium salt. The salt solution may be used again after concentration. This may be effected by simple evaporation.

Abstract: Acicular gamma-iron(III) oxide is manufactured by reacting an iron(II) salt solution with an aqueous solution of an alkali metal hydroxide and oxidizing the resulting suspension of iron(II) hydroxide in three stages. In a first stage, at most from 0.1 to 4% by weight of the amount of iron(II) hydroxide originally present is oxidized in the course of from 0.1 to 4 hours, in a second stage from 10 to 25% by weight of the said original amount are oxidized in the course of from 1.5 to 6 hours and in a third stage the remaining amount is oxidized. After the oxidation, the goethite formed is reduced to magnetite and the latter is then oxidized to acicular gamma-iron(III) oxide.

Abstract: Composite soft and resilient foams are manufactured by injecting a foamable mixture of polyisocyanates, polyols, water or inert blowing agents and, if appropriate, auxiliaries, under pressure into a mold of which about 90 to 30% of the volume is filled with foamed, soft and resilient particles of olefin polymers of particle size from about 3 to 50 mm and bulk density from 5 to 100 g/l -- these particles being in loose form or fused or stuck together -- and allowing the reaction mixture to foam up.

Abstract: Goethite is obtained by reacting an aqueous solution of an iron (II) salt with an aqueous solution of an alkali metal hydroxide and oxidizing the resulting iron(II) hydroxide. The oxidation is carried out in three stages. In the first stage, from 4 to 15% by weight are oxidized in the course of from 0.4 to 5 hours, in the second stage from 60 to 85% by weight are oxidized in the course of from 1.5 to 6 hours and in a third stage the remaining amount of iron is oxidized.

Abstract: An anode for electrochemical processes consists of an electrode base plate of a metal which can be passivated electrochemically, a protective layer deposited thereon, and a further layer, consisting of manganese dioxide. The protective layer consists of the nitride of the metal of the electrode base plate.
Abstract: 5-Cyanovaleric acid and its esters are manufactured by reacting pentenonitriles with water or alcohols and carbon monoxide in the presence of metal carbonyls and heterocyclic compounds at elevated temperature under pressure. 5-Cyanovaleric acid and its esters are starting materials for the manufacture of dyes, pesticides, fibers, especially nylon fibers, and plastics.
Abstract: Liquid and solid compositions are provided for souring and imparting softness to freshly laundered textile materials. When in the form of a stable homogeneous liquid, the composition may contain a fatty amide of the class described more fully hereinafter as a softening agent, a water soluble organic acid containing about 1-20 carbon atoms and having a primary ionization constant between 10.sup.-1 and 10.sup.-5 as the souring agent, and water. When in the form of a stable dry solid, the composition may contain the aforementioned fatty amide as a softening agent, and a dry solid water soluble organic acid containing 2-20 carbon atoms and having a primary ionization constant between 10.sup.-1 and 10.sup.-5 as the souring agent. Stable homogeneous stock solutions are prepared from the novel liquid or solid compositions of the invention.

Abstract: Process for the continuous manufacture of polymeric starting materials for high-grade transparent thin sheeting, whereinA. .epsilon.-caprolactam is continuously agitated in a first reaction zone under polyamide-forming conditions at temperatures of from 240.degree. to 290.degree. C until at least 20% and preferably at least 35% of the .epsilon.-caprolactam has reacted,B. magnesium silicate having a particle size of less than 30 .mu.m is then added to the melt to give magnesium silicate concentrations in the reaction mixture of from 0.0005 to 0.5% and preferably from 0.001 to 0.01%, andC. the melt is then polymerized in further stages to completion until the relative viscosity is from 2.4 to 3.3 and preferably from 2.5 to 2.8.

Abstract: A process for the manufacture of acicular gamma-iron(III) oxide which, because of its improved dispersibility in organic binders, is suitable for the manufacture of magnetic recording media exhibiting a particularly high orientation ratio. For this purpose, the non-magnetic acicular .alpha.-iron(III) oxide or goethite pigment is treated with from 0.5 to 10% by weight, based on the pigment, of a compound of the formula I: ##STR1## where R.sup.1, R.sup.2 and R.sup.3 are hydrogen, alkyl of 1 to 24 carbon atoms or alkenyl of 1 to 24 carbon atoms and (RX).sup.- is selected from the group consisting of an aliphatic carboxylic acid of 1 to 18 carbon atoms, an aromatic carboxylic acid of 1 to 18 carbon atoms, a sulfonic acid and an ester of phosphoric acid and is then further processed by conventional methods to give gamma-iron(III) oxide.

Abstract: Low molecular weight poly-N-vinyl-pyrrolidone-2 is prepared by polymerizing N-vinylpyrrolidone-2 at elevated temperature in the presence of organic peroxides which carry organic radicals on either side of the peroxide group.
